DCOS Ansible Modules
Project description
Ansible Modules for DC/OS
=========================
Ansible modules for DC/OS.
.. image:: https://img.shields.io/pypi/v/ansible-modules-dcos.svg
:alt: Latest version
:target: https://pypi-hypernode.com/pypi/ansible-modules-dcos/
Usage
-----
Create a user::
---
- hosts: localhost
tasks:
- dcos_user:
uid: "bobslydell"
description: 'bobslydell'
password: 'fooBar123ASDF'
state: present
dcos_credentials: "{{ dcos_facts.ansible_facts.dcos_credentials }}"
Create a group::
---
- dcos_group: gid="bobs" description='the bobs'
Create a ACL::
---
- dcos_acl:
rid: "dcos:adminrouter:service:marathon-bobs"
description: "Bob acl"
Add user to ACL::
---
- dcos_acl_user:
rid: "dcos:adminrouter:service:marathon-bobs"
uid: "bobslydell"
permission: "read"
Add group to ACL::
---
- dcos_acl_group:
rid: "dcos:adminrouter:service:marathon-bobs"
gid: "bobs"
permission: "read"
License
-------
MIT
=========================
Ansible modules for DC/OS.
.. image:: https://img.shields.io/pypi/v/ansible-modules-dcos.svg
:alt: Latest version
:target: https://pypi-hypernode.com/pypi/ansible-modules-dcos/
Usage
-----
Create a user::
---
- hosts: localhost
tasks:
- dcos_user:
uid: "bobslydell"
description: 'bobslydell'
password: 'fooBar123ASDF'
state: present
dcos_credentials: "{{ dcos_facts.ansible_facts.dcos_credentials }}"
Create a group::
---
- dcos_group: gid="bobs" description='the bobs'
Create a ACL::
---
- dcos_acl:
rid: "dcos:adminrouter:service:marathon-bobs"
description: "Bob acl"
Add user to ACL::
---
- dcos_acl_user:
rid: "dcos:adminrouter:service:marathon-bobs"
uid: "bobslydell"
permission: "read"
Add group to ACL::
---
- dcos_acl_group:
rid: "dcos:adminrouter:service:marathon-bobs"
gid: "bobs"
permission: "read"
License
-------
MIT
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Close
Hashes for ansible-modules-dcos-1.0.4.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 4042da875834675d29e7308329f9e841f8a221d50d0eb959d274de8d14f8b95d |
|
MD5 | e81f4a7e5b4ca1a37f0f65f3ea6e87a8 |
|
BLAKE2b-256 | e4c5638748ba087e89fe241815c05e4477f07c75d1e84952d038763b3004cf4d |